The Early Years: Cage's Rise to Fame

Before we delve into the Nicolas Cage IRS drama, let's rewind a bit. Nicolas Kim Coppola, better known as Nicolas Cage, was born on January 7, 1964. He's the nephew of legendary director Francis Ford Coppola and made his acting debut in 1982's "Fast Times at Ridgemont High." But it was his Academy Award-winning performance in "Leaving Las Vegas" that truly catapulted him to stardom.

By the late '90s and early 2000s, Cage was a Hollywood heavyweight, known for his eccentric persona and eclectic taste in movies. He was living the dream, or so it seemed. But as they say, money doesn't talk, it swears, and Cage was about to learn that the hard way.

The Big Spender: Cage's Financial Mismanagement

Now, let's address the elephant in the room – Nicolas Cage's financial woes. Cage has always been known for his... shall we say, unique spending habits. From buying multiple mansions, a dinosaur skull, and even a island, Cage's lavish lifestyle was as legendary as his film career.

But here's where the story takes a turn for the worse. In 2007, Cage found himself in a Nicolas Cage IRS nightmare. The IRS slapped him with a $6.2 million tax lien, claiming that Cage hadn't paid his taxes from 2002 to 2004. Ouch!

The Blame Game: Who's to Blame for Cage's Tax Troubles?

So, who's responsible for Cage's Nicolas Cage IRS problems? Some blamed Cage's lavish spending, others pointed the finger at his business manager, Samuel Levin. Levin was later sued by Cage for $20 million, with Cage alleging that Levin had mismanaged his finances and failed to pay his taxes.

Levin counter-sued, claiming that Cage's spending was out of control and that he had warned Cage about his financial situation. The saga between the two ended in a settlement in 2011, but the Nicolas Cage IRS drama was far from over.
